After soaring to five goals the game before, Shady Spring was a bit more limited in their contest on Saturday. They lost 5-1 to the St. Joseph Central Irish. While losing is never fun, Shady Spring can't take it too hard given the team's big disadvantage in MaxPreps' West Virginia soccer rankings (they are ranked 33rd, while St. Joseph Central are ranked second).
Shady Spring's goal came courtesy of Andrew Bahr, who's now up to 15 this season.
Shady Spring has traveled a rocky road recently, having lost three of their last four matchups. That's put a noticeable dent in their 10-7-1 record this season. As for St. Joseph Central, the win (which was their third in a row) raised their record to 18-1.
Coming up, Shady Spring will take on Herbert Hoover at 7:00 p.m. on Wednesday. As for St. Joseph Central, they will square off against Huntington at 7:00 p.m. on Tuesday. St. Joseph Central's defense better be ready for this one: Huntington have averaged an impressive 3.3 goals per game this season.
